diff options
author | Johannes Schickel | 2014-05-04 18:25:36 +0200 |
---|---|---|
committer | Johannes Schickel | 2014-05-04 18:25:36 +0200 |
commit | ea359fe92a0d64ed49910366c3d58dc582d22a71 (patch) | |
tree | 70fd050d628671605ed6bce830122fe8fd7a5894 /engines/zvision/sound | |
parent | 5c063a1f6ce80d98611d961ef928a592456a51da (diff) | |
download | scummvm-rg350-ea359fe92a0d64ed49910366c3d58dc582d22a71.tar.gz scummvm-rg350-ea359fe92a0d64ed49910366c3d58dc582d22a71.tar.bz2 scummvm-rg350-ea359fe92a0d64ed49910366c3d58dc582d22a71.zip |
ZVISION: Fix out of bounds access.
Diffstat (limited to 'engines/zvision/sound')
-rw-r--r-- | engines/zvision/sound/zork_raw.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/engines/zvision/sound/zork_raw.cpp b/engines/zvision/sound/zork_raw.cpp index 55353acbb9..a0441a55f9 100644 --- a/engines/zvision/sound/zork_raw.cpp +++ b/engines/zvision/sound/zork_raw.cpp @@ -192,7 +192,7 @@ Audio::RewindableAudioStream *makeRawZorkStream(const Common::String &filePath, } } } else if (engine->getGameId() == GID_GRANDINQUISITOR) { - for (int i = 0; i < 6; ++i) { + for (uint i = 0; i < ARRAYSIZE(RawZorkStream::_zgiSoundParamLookupTable); ++i) { if (RawZorkStream::_zgiSoundParamLookupTable[i].identifier == fileIdentifier) { soundParams = RawZorkStream::_zgiSoundParamLookupTable[i]; foundParams = true; |